A new coastal bicycle lane has collapsed in the Brazilian city of Rio de Janeiro, killing two people. A 50-meter stretch of the path, built on a rocky cliff, collapsed on Thursday. The path opened just 3 months ago. Fire department officials said they recovered the bodies of the two men from the sea. They said a search operation is still under way as other cyclists reportedly fell into the sea. The city built the bike path as part of a legacy project of the Rio Olympic Games, although the lane won't be used in an Olympic event. Municipal Secretary Pedro Paulo Carvalho said a third person was thought to be missing after a giant wave apparently swept up a rocky cliff, lifted an approximately 150-foot (50-meter) stretch of the bike path and sent it plunging onto the rocks and sea below. Rio's fire department confirmed only the two deaths. Local news media said two other people were rescued alive. Helicopters fished the two who died out of the water and laid them out on the golden sands of Sao Conrado beach. Initially covered by colorful beach sarongs, they were later shrouded by a sheet of black plastic. The bodies were left on the sand for hours, and waves periodically washed over them. A crowd of beachgoers gathered around the corpses, while others continued a game of beach soccer nearby. Thursday was a public holiday in Brazil, and with the weather sunny and warm, the city's bike paths, beaches and other outdoor recreational spots were packed. Carvalho said it was too early to tell what caused the accident and said an investigation was underway. Shoddy construction is a perennial problem in Brazil, where graft is a fixture of many construction projects. The entire 4-kilometer (2.5-mile) bike path, which links the tony beachfront neighborhoods of Sao Conrado and Leblon, is now closed, he said. The bike path is perched high above the water on concrete and metal pillars set into a rocky cliff. Inaugurated on Jan. 17 with much fanfare, the 45 million-real ($12.5 million) project was initially heralded as one of the most successful Olympic legacy projects, earning kudos for its spectacular views. But soon detractors began to complain that the brand-new structure was already showing signs of deterioration and that the narrowness of the path made cyclists easy prey for muggers.
